M. Kopit Co. v. United States
39 Cust. Ct. 469
United States Customs Court·Decided October 23, 1957·No. No. 61290; protests 118612-K, etc. (New York)·Published
Opinion
Opinion by
In accordance with stipulation of counsel that the merchandise consists of platinum or white-marked fox skins similar in all material respects to those the subject of United States v. O. Brager-Larsen (36 C. C. P. A. 1, C. A. D. 388) or Sam Forwand Co. v. United States (37 Cust. Ct. 232, C. D. 1829), the claim of the plaintiff was sustained.
